Open an HTML file from a SAP Report

Hi all!
I would like to open an HTML file, that`s in a local directory of my PC, from a SAP Report.
It is an alv list, where I have added a pushbotton. And I would like to code the utility of open a local html file, when someone push it.
Anybody knows if it is possible?
Thx

Here is some sample code.
report zrich_0002.
call method cl_gui_frontend_services=>execute
  EXPORTING
    DOCUMENT               = 'C:test.html'
*    APPLICATION            =
*    PARAMETER              =
*    DEFAULT_DIRECTORY      =
*    MAXIMIZED              =
*    MINIMIZED              =
*    SYNCHRONOUS            =
*  EXCEPTIONS
*    CNTL_ERROR             = 1
*    ERROR_NO_GUI           = 2
*    BAD_PARAMETER          = 3
*    FILE_NOT_FOUND         = 4
*    PATH_NOT_FOUND         = 5
*    FILE_EXTENSION_UNKNOWN = 6
*    ERROR_EXECUTE_FAILED   = 7
*    others                 = 8
if sy-subrc <> 0.
* MESSAGE ID SY-MSGID TYPE SY-MSGTY NUMBER SY-MSGNO
*            WITH SY-MSGV1 SY-MSGV2 SY-MSGV3 SY-MSGV4.
endif.

  • Open a PDF File from a SSRS Report

    I have a requirement to include a link of some sort on SSRS reports that opens a PDF file.  If this were being implemented in an Access report, a click event using the Application.FollowHyperlink method will do the trick.  Is there an analogous
    method to accomplish this on a SSRS report, please?

    Thanks to Bipin.P !  Although I do not yet have the product installed with which to work, I found the following in the RDL specs.  So, if SSRS functionality is identical to that of an IsHyperlink textbox, our requirement will be satisfied
    easily. 
    Thanks again to all!
    From the SQL Server Reporting Services RDL (Report Definition Language) Specification document, page 41:
    Action
    The Action element defines a hyperlink, bookmark link or drillthrough action associated with a ReportItem.
    Name
    Type
    Description
    Hyperlink
    Expression (URL)
    An expression that evaluates to the URL of the hyperlink (18)
    (18) The Access IsHyperlink property of Textboxes will be supported via this more general mechanism. The Hyperlink property of the Textbox can be set to the same expression as
    the Value property of the Textbox.
    Implemented on an Access Report on 05/06/2010:
    Set the IsHyperlink property of a Textbox to Yes              
    Set the Value property of the Textbox to =”Open PDF File#C:\UPDATES\HelpFiles\UIU Boot Menu.pdf”

  • Open my html file and cannot edit it

    When I open my html file from Flash, in view design all I get is a grey box with the Flash symbol in the middle and no html tools.
    I want to link some of my buttons but if I go into view live I get html tools but I still can't access them to make links.
    How do I get my html page so that I can make my links?
    Forrest

    Your next button can still do that.  But it has to be programmed within Flash.  Flash files are not natively handled by Dreamweaver.  You have to export them in order to place them on a website within Dreamweaver.
    The only way that Dreamweaver can do this for you is if you create a button in Dreamweaver which does this action for you outside of the Flash area.  Then this button can link to another page or Flash file.  But if the button resides within the Flash file then it must be edited with Flash.
